1. Find the molar mass (MM) of the substances.
MM FeSO4 = 151.91g
+MM 7H2O = 126.11g
MM FeSO4 x 7H2O = 278.02g
2. Find the percent water of hydrate.
Divide the mass of water by the mass of the hydrate; multiply result by 100%.
126.11g
278.02g x 100%
Percent water of FeSO4 * 7H2O is 45.36%.
Finding Molar Mass
# atoms Element A x Atomic Mass Element A = Mass A
# atoms Element B x atomic mass Element B = Mass B
... etc.
Add up all the mass values for the substance and you have the molar mass of the substance.
